Solidarity

Our girl Kacie at Dirty Rotten Feminist is taking a lot of beyond nasty bull**** from her fellow students at the University of Georgia.

The basics of the story—an alleged rape occurred at a UGA frat house. When this was reported in the school’s online version of its newspaper The Red and Black, people started posting about how this couldn’t possibly have happened because the guys at the frat were such “good guys.” Mmmm. Yeah.

Anyhoo, Kacie called commenters on the site on their victim-blaming, slut-shaming, and general assholery, and some of them have turned on her, even going so far as to blame her for her own rapes (klassy).

I’d say that Kacie could use some backup right about now. Who’s with me?
